(X8,X7,X6,X4 means 8th,7th,6th,4th power of X, a2 , a3, a4 means 2nd,3rd,4th power of a too )

A cyclic code is generated by g(X) = X8 + X7 + X6 + X4 + 1

a) Show that its length is 15

b) Find the generator matrix and parity check matrix in modified-echelon canonical form for this code.

c) Devise a linear switching circuit for encoding using k = 7 stages and one using n – k = 8 stages.

d) Show that a , a2 , a3 , and a4 are roots of g(X), where a; is a root of X4 + X + 1

